The Gift Of Love - Valentines Flowers

February 14 is what we identify as Valentine's Day, a significant day for people who are in love to celebrate their love. It's a day where you'll see couples flocking the parks and restaurants, or any place that promises a romantic atmosphere to get couples in the lovey-dovey mood.

I don't know about guys, but most girls secretly anticipate Valentine's Day, because it's a day where they get to exchange romantic gifts with their partners. The ladies would usually get their boyfriends or husbands' presents such as cool t-shirts, technological gadgets or handmade necklaces that we force them to wear. As for the men, I think it's safe to say that the conventional Valentine's Day gift for your girl is a bouquet of Valentines flowers.

Flowers make the perfect and most sentimental of gifts, but guys, when buying flowers, it's best to understand the message you are presenting with your flowers because different flowers convey different meanings. It's actually known as the flower language, which originated in the Victorian era as a way to convey certain messages. The last thing you want on Valentine's Day is to hand your date a bouquet of funeral flowers, and then wonder why she runs off crying.

Red roses are the most popular Valentines Flowers, mainly because they communicate the ultimate expression of love - "I love you". If you are planning to proclaim your love through red roses, you might want to flavour the bouquet with an extra touch of affection by adding some baby's breaths that indicate everlasting love, and also ferns that signifies your sincerity. Roses of other colours have different significance so you have to be careful if you plan on giving them to your Valentine. For example, peach roses won't be appropriate as a Valentine's gift, as they represent appreciation, gratitude and also sympathy. If you are romantically inclined with your partner, you might also want to stay away from yellow roses, as they indicate friendship and freedom and thus, yellow roses would mean that you're not willing to commit to a long-lasting relationship.

Nevertheless, yellow flowers are excellent gifts for your mother if you are sweet enough to give her a Valentine's Day present too.

If you think red roses have lost their appeal since they are too old school or too cliche (or maybe because you're broke and red roses are extremely expensive in February), you can also convey your love through other types of flowers. Tulips are also wonderful flowers because they mean 'perfect love' and red tulips are best since they mean 'true love'. What melts a girl's heart more than telling her that she is your perfect one true love, right? Alternatively, you can also go for Forget-me-nots, as they also represent true love. For a more subtle love declaration, try small sunflowers, as they are cheerful, bright flowers that symbolize adoration.

Once you've picked your flowers, you might want to further enchant your girl by describing poetically the significance of the flowers. For instance, you can say, "I bought you these beautiful sunflowers because like them, your smile is as bright. They also symbolise how much I adore you for your kindness, sincerity..." Oh and if you say it, please mean it!
Although every flower has its own significant meaning, I do believe that any flower would make a girl's day because the act of giving them itself already indicates that you care. Besides, you can personally assign your own meaning to the flowers you intend to give your Valentine. Bougainvillea could mean that she is beautiful and rare, thus a treasure that you'd appreciate. It's really up to your creativity. Any type of Valentines flower is a symbol of love in itself.

Countdown 2010 Celebrating The New Year In The City Of Angles

Where are we going to celebrate the New Year this year? is the common question that takes place when the end of the year is approaching. If you are in Thailand for the New Year then you are fortunate as there is one certain thing Thais know how to do and that is celebration. Thailand is actually one of the few countries in the world that celebrates a New Year three times a year! The Chinese New Year is celebrated in February, Songkran Festival or the traditional Thai New Year in April and the western New Year affords a great reason to have fun. Bangkok really offers a jovial experience, thus lets make this yearend festivity a complete New Year phenomenon. Leave the old year behind and herald the new one with friends and families.

As with many hectic cities worldwide, celebrating New Years Eve in the City of Angels can be extremely gratifying. Each of the New Year countdown celebrations has its own charisma so you can be sure to find something to fulfill your preferences. Whether it is traditional, contemporary and stage performances, world music, clubs and pubs or simply by the glorious Chao Phraya River, there are ample entertainment options to take you right through to the countdown when firework displays magically light up the sky.

Afterward the party continues on into the early hours. The center of Christmas and New Year celebrations in Bangkok is the Ratchaprasong Intersection, home to CentralWorld, Gaysorn Plaza and Erawan Bangkok.

All through this remarkable Bangkok shopping vicinity, along Ratchaprasong, Ratchadamri and Ploenchit around the Chitlom area, the streets are draped in a gleaming light display that would compete that of nearly any western city. Colorful chains of lights are strung across the roads from buildings and street lights, not to mention the tall Christmas trees with plenty of pretty decorations. You can also relish a long row of palm trees with their trunks wrapped in lights and still more lights strung from the branches.

So as to best enjoy these sites, it is always superb to combine viewing the decorations with shopping. The choice and diversity of stores and products sold is so astonishing and the holiday sales make for even greater value.

Should you yearn for reveling the New Year in public or outdoors then the Bangkok Countdown is grandly held at Bangkoks CentralWorld. The event typically magnetizes a myriad of people with the party focused on Ratchaprasong Intersection right in front of CentralWorld on Ratchadamri Road. An emphasis includes breathtaking light-and-sound multimedia shows and live on-stage performances by renowned Thai artists, actors and performers. You can too marvel at the perfect atmosphere, be part of a global TV audience as well as delight in the beer garden, lucky draws and countdown to 2010 with other countries around the world. The citys governor and other leaders will also bless the coming year. The event is broadcast live.

Those who do not fancy big outdoor crowns can head for one of Bangkoks chic and stylish clubs where parties are bound to blow up. The younger crowns usually visit places around Silom Road and RCA. It will be quite amusing, boisterous and perspiring as these venues get packed to the max and party hard. Besides, there are numerous smaller bars and fine restaurants around Khaosan Road. These dinning spots present an extensive range of entertainment to satiate the international tastes. The club scene in Bangkok is as well excellent. If it is high class sophistication or a hip club, you can find it all provided with that hospitable Thai mood. The live music scene is top class. Thai musicians deliver a performance to match any band.

Several leading hotels in Bangkok meanwhile proffer something a little quieter. They have shows or parties organized. The marvelous places to make for are on the Chao Phraya River. Here the ambiance is more private with a sumptuous gala dinner, light entertainment and dazzling views of fireworks displays over the citys sky. By the riverside is one of the best places to be in Bangkok, but how about being on the river? There are various dinner cruises on the Chao Phraya River where you can rejoice a silent and romantic New Years Eve dinner away from the throngs and in the best possible vantage point for admiring the fireworks. Bear in mind that both hotel parties and dinner cruises are well-liked and require advance booking.

In a more traditional and cultured manner to greet the New Year, lots of Thais drop by the nearby temples for merit-making to ensure a bright and prosperous New Year. Many major provinces including Chiang Mai, Pattaya, Phuket and Krabi organize the celebrations on New Years Day in a grand religious style in the early morning. Also, with half and the regular Bangkok crowd upcountry visiting family or on vacation, it can be a good occasion to relax and tour Bangkok with attractions a little less jam-packed than usual.
